Overview

At Maidstone and Bentlif Art Gallery you´ll find something for everyone - outstanding collections, special exhibitions, a shop and a café. Housed in a beautiful Elizabethan manor house, highlights include: A 2,500 year old Egyptian mummy, Maidstone´s local history - from toffees to cricket balls, a journey through time when dinosaurs roamed through Kent, a fine Japanese art collection, magnificent `old master´ oil paintings and the Queen´s Own Royal West Kent Regiment museum. Run by Maidstone Borough Council, families are encouraged to join in the many craft activities on offer during the school holidays and welcome visits from school parties.
